FLEX Cut Polish PC-C – Maximum defect correction for the first step of professional paint correction

The FLEX Cut Polish PC-C is a heavy-hitting cutting polish for the first pass in a 2-Step system. It pulls medium to heavier paint defects out fast and leaves the surface ready for a finishing polish and maximum gloss.


FLEX Cut Polish PC-C is the no-compromise answer when you want to correct paint defects properly. As a classic heavy-cut polish it is step one in a professional 2-Step polishing system. With a cut rating of 5 and a gloss value of 2 it is built to knock back scratches, oxidation and clearly visible wear, and to prep the paint for the next polishing step.

Good paint correction always starts with reading the defects. When the paint shows deeper wash marks, swirls or dull patches, a finishing polish on its own will not get you there. That is where a strong cut polish earns its keep: it takes off a minimal amount of material, levels the surface and lays the groundwork for a clean finish.

Heavy cut polish for scratch removal and paint defect correction

The heavy cut polish is the decisive first step in any serious paint correction. Where lighter polishes mainly chase gloss, a cut polish goes after the defects themselves. That is exactly what FLEX built the PC-C for: strong abrasives that visibly reduce scratches, swirls and oxidised paint.

Those abrasives work in a controlled way on the paint. During the pass they level the top layer of clear coat by a fraction and take the sharp edges off the scratches. Light then reflects evenly again, the scratches disappear optically and the paint reads clear.

Typical jobs are cars whose paint has taken a beating: automatic car wash marks, weathering, dull panels or older paintwork with obvious wear. A pure gloss polish will not cut it there – only real cutting power lays the base for a genuinely high-end result.

Dual action polisher and pad for maximum defect correction

You get the best out of it with a dual action polisher and a matching cutting pad. A heavy-cut polish works especially well with firmer foam pads or dedicated microfibre pads that add to the cut.

The combination of machine, pad and polish is what decides the outcome. A firm foam pad raises the mechanical bite, while a forced-rotation dual action machine keeps the correction even across the panel. That lets you work larger areas efficiently without laying holograms into the paint.

Prep the paint properly before you start. A thorough pre-wash, chemical decontamination and a pass with a clay bar make sure the polish is working on the paint and nothing else. Otherwise you drag dirt particles around and put fresh scratches in while you polish.

2-Step polishing system for professional paint correction

A 2-Step polishing system is one of the most effective methods in modern paint correction. The job is split into two clearly defined stages: first the defect correction with a strong cut polish, then the surface is brought to a high gloss with a finer finishing polish.

That approach has several advantages. Step one is fully focused on removing scratches, step two on pulling out maximum gloss. The result is a much clearer paint finish with sharp reflections and real optical depth.

On heavily used paint this two-stage process makes all the difference. A one-step polish can take out light defects, but it will not match the correction of a real 2-Step. That is why professional detailers reach for this method whenever the result has to be as close to perfect as possible.

FLEX: Deutsche Ingenieurskunst für professionelle Fahrzeugaufbereitung und Detailing

Wer ist der Hersteller FLEX und warum sind FLEX Werkzeuge im Detailing so beliebt? FLEX ist ein deutscher Premiumhersteller für Elektrowerkzeuge, der seit über 100 Jahren innovative Poliermaschinen und professionelle Systeme für Lackaufbereitung, Handwerk und Industrie entwickelt.

FLEX gehört zu den bekanntesten Herstellern für professionelle Elektrowerkzeuge im Bereich Oberflächenbearbeitung. Besonders in der Fahrzeugaufbereitung, im Detailing und in Lackierbetrieben haben sich FLEX Poliermaschinen weltweit einen Namen gemacht. Die Marke steht für präzise Ingenieursarbeit, langlebige Maschinen und eine Performance, die speziell für den professionellen Einsatz entwickelt wurde.

Das Unternehmen FLEX-Elektrowerkzeuge GmbH hat seinen Ursprung in Deutschland und blickt auf eine über 100-jährige Geschichte zurück. Seit jeher steht FLEX für innovative Werkzeugtechnik und hohe Qualitätsstandards. Besonders im Bereich Poliermaschinen hat FLEX Maßstäbe gesetzt und gilt bis heute als einer der wichtigsten Hersteller für professionelle Lackkorrektur und Oberflächenbearbeitung.

FLEX Elektrowerkzeuge stehen für deutsche Ingenieurskunst und kontinuierliche Weiterentwicklung. Das Unternehmen wurde bereits im frühen 20. Jahrhundert gegründet und entwickelte sich schnell zu einem Spezialisten für leistungsstarke Elektrowerkzeuge. Besonders bekannt wurde FLEX durch Innovationen im Bereich Schleif- und Poliertechnik.

Ein wichtiger Meilenstein in der Unternehmensgeschichte war die Entwicklung des Winkelschleifers, der im deutschsprachigen Raum häufig noch heute als „Flex“ bezeichnet wird. Dieser Begriff hat sich über Jahrzehnte hinweg als Synonym für diese Art von Werkzeug etabliert und zeigt, welchen Einfluss die Marke auf die gesamte Branche hatte.

Heute entwickelt und produziert FLEX weiterhin hochwertige Elektrowerkzeuge für professionelle Anwendungen in Handwerk, Industrie und Automotive. Neben klassischen Schleifmaschinen gehören auch moderne Akku-Systeme, Poliermaschinen und Spezialwerkzeuge zum Portfolio.

FLEX Poliermaschinen sind besonders im Bereich Fahrzeugaufbereitung und Lackkorrektur etabliert. Detailer, Lackierer und Karosseriebauer setzen weltweit auf die Maschinen des Herstellers, weil sie präzise, zuverlässig und leistungsstark arbeiten.

Ein wesentlicher Bestandteil des FLEX Konzepts ist der Systemgedanke. Für ein perfektes Oberflächenfinish braucht es laut FLEX drei Dinge: Erfahrung des Anwenders, die richtige Maschine und perfekt abgestimmtes Zubehör aus Pads und Polituren. Erst die Kombination dieser Komponenten ermöglicht reproduzierbare Ergebnisse bei der Lackaufbereitung.

Im Detailing kommen dabei verschiedene Maschinentypen zum Einsatz. Rotationspolierer bieten maximale Abtragsleistung für die Entfernung tiefer Kratzer. Freilaufende Exzenterpolierer sorgen für ein hologrammfreies Finish und sind besonders anwenderfreundlich. Zwangsexzenter verbinden die Vorteile beider Systeme und ermöglichen effiziente One-Step-Politurprozesse.
